diff options
author | Douwe Maan <douwe@gitlab.com> | 2018-05-02 10:55:43 +0300 |
---|---|---|
committer | Douwe Maan <douwe@gitlab.com> | 2018-05-02 10:55:43 +0300 |
commit | 9ba9c3c8333311be79e3ca45a43da5e49423e669 (patch) | |
tree | 9b7bafe9601ab20d4b16fe6ddc028233a84fc740 /spec/services | |
parent | 83e0395190bd189e68ae51bdc7c5c76e81f99bab (diff) | |
parent | 9bb7abedf57f5325a92bebc2d93b85cf7e1fc303 (diff) |
Merge branch 'make-job-lfs-artifacts-read-only' into 'master'
Fix file_store for artifacts and lfs when saving
See merge request gitlab-org/gitlab-ce!18624
Diffstat (limited to 'spec/services')
-rw-r--r-- | spec/services/projects/update_pages_service_spec.rb |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/spec/services/projects/update_pages_service_spec.rb b/spec/services/projects/update_pages_service_spec.rb index a418808fd26..347ac13828c 100644 --- a/spec/services/projects/update_pages_service_spec.rb +++ b/spec/services/projects/update_pages_service_spec.rb @@ -123,11 +123,13 @@ describe Projects::UpdatePagesService do expect(execute).not_to eq(:success) end - it 'fails for empty file fails' do - build.job_artifacts_archive.update_attributes(file: empty_file) + context 'when using empty file' do + let(:file) { empty_file } - expect { execute } - .to raise_error(Projects::UpdatePagesService::FailedToExtractError) + it 'fails to extract' do + expect { execute } + .to raise_error(Projects::UpdatePagesService::FailedToExtractError) + end end context 'when timeout happens by DNS error' do |